I had been dreaming of visiting Montreal for years.... several friends of mine had lived or at least spent vacations there, and they all said it was a great and fun place. So one of the first things in my wish list was to be able to visit the eastern side of Canada, especially the "french part" where Montreal is located....
Well, I must say that I was a little bit disappointed. I imagined Montreal more beautiful and with more of that European charm I was so eager to find. But I found lots of modern buildings, wide avenues, huge shopping malls, that weird and complicated "underground system" they so much brag about... and very little of what I was really expecting to find. What I did not expect to find was soooo many beautiful churches around town.... and such high prices for nearly everything (!).....
I can't say I didn't enjoy my stay cause I did, I met some nice people, I bought a few very nice things and saw some lovely spots. But I was expecting much more.
Some people were telling me right before my trip that a week was a bit too much for me to stay in Montreal, and that I would get bored. Well, it all depends on the kind of activities you enjoy.... if you love shopping, going to nudist night clubs or visiting sex shops, then you definitely will have a lot of things to do and won't get easily bored. But if you -- like me -- are expecting to find a lot of cultural life or museums, lots of historic places to tour, then you might be disappointed too. I did stay the whole week anyway.... but spent a day in Mont-Tremblant and then headed north to Quebec City.... which I DEFINITELY fell in love with! - Pros:Big city but with affordable distances at the same time, some nice old buildings, many french or european style restaurants, underground life (although somewhat complicated)...
- Cons:Museums not very interesting, awful weather 5 months per year, a bit too modern in life and architecture for my taste...
